I don't know what he's talking about with his comment of a serious side 
effect with the felv vaccine.  Perhaps he was talking about VAS 
(Vaccine Associated Sarcoma) which is possible with any vaccine.  I've 
read articles stating that the chance of VAS is greater than a cat 
contracting felv and so they discourage people from getting the shot.  
Actually knowing that your neg cats are exposed to a pos puts them at 
greater risk then the general population though.  Could you ask him to 
elaborate and then let us know what he has to say?

Avid micro-chipping registration fee is $15.00 per
animal.  Avid has a registration program for eight
pets for the total cost of $40.00.  This is even worth
using if you only have three animals because you save
$5.00.  There is a $4.00 surcharge for every time you
update your personal information.  

If I am not mistaken Avid is the number one micro-chip
company in the United States being used by animal
shelters and rescue groups.  Home Again is the second
leading micro-chip company being used.  I know in
Chicago, Illinois that the city's animal control and
Anti-cruelty Society (the biggest non-government
agency) use Avid micro-chips on their animals.  The
group I volunteer for Precious Pets, Almost Home uses
the Avid micro-chips in their rescue pets.

You may want to check the shelters and rescue groups
in your area to see what brand of micro-chips they are
using.  You see Avid micro-chip scanners do not read
the Home Again micro-chips and vice a verse.  There is
a universal micro-chip scanner that can pick up all
different types of micro-chips.  The problem is that
most shelters and rescue groups do not have one!  The
universal micro-chip scanner is very expensive!

Since I started doing rescue, I encourage anybody that
ask me about it to have their pet micro-chip!  Food
for  thought!

I just wanted to share this with you, looking back on the things that I will/won't do differently in the future.

1. Microchip everything. I should microchip the car. Even with the slight snag with Satch's chip, I feel that they would have sorted it out and gotten him to me.

2. Put a bumper sticker on your car. I hate bumper stickers, but putting out a notice on a nondescript white car - which matches the description of 90% of cars out there, it seems, I'm going to put a pink one on there from a CD store back home. License plates numbers are hard to remember and easy to remove - bumper stickers aren't.


3. Collars. I don't think that having the cats in a carrier would have been better - in fact maybe worse, because they wouldn't be able to leave the car, but even as indoor cats, I see how collars are a good idea.


4. Cut off switch in the car. Who would want this car? I felt, and still feel to some extent, but whether or not I know the answer to that is not the point. I don't know who and I don't know why, I just know that they did and if there's a simple fix to prevent it from happening again, even if it probably won't ever in my lifetime, I am going to take it in order to feel safer.


5. Be a member of this list for life. Give back, be open, because you will probably never meet such a wonderful and supportive group of people your entire life.

Hi Leslie,You can (sort of) microchip your car - it's called LoJack. 
http://www.lojack.com/And even tho I have a cut-off switch on my car, I also have the LoJackinstalled.If the car ever gets stolen, you call the cops with yourpersonal ID (which should be kept in a safe place in your house).The
cops then activate the small radio frequency transceiver hidden in the carand have their own equipment to listen for your car.I'm s glad both of your kitties are back with you, and I hope your
